What I collect

The site uses three categories of tools that touch visitor data:

  1. Optional analytics (Google Analytics 4 + Microsoft Clarity): page views, referrer, device class, interaction events (bh_cv_download, bh_linkedin_click, bh_web_vital, bh_scroll_depth). No personally identifying information. Clarity records pseudonymous session replays with text and form fields masked by default. Optional analytics storage and Clarity activate only after you choose "Accept analytics".
  2. Server-side event log (/api/log-event.php): a same-origin, consent-gated failover that stores conversion event names, plus a SHA-256 hash of your IP address. It runs only after explicit analytics consent. Event files older than 30 days are automatically removed.
  3. Contact & booking forms: whatever you type — name, email, message. The primary route is same-origin SMTP; Web3Forms is a delivery fallback. A server-side copy is retained for delivery recovery and correspondence, and can be deleted on request. I do not add you to a mailing list.

Consent Mode

The site implements Google Consent Mode v2 with denied defaults. Google may receive cookieless consent-mode signals, but optional analytics storage, Microsoft Clarity, and the first-party event log wait for a clear "Accept analytics" action. Your choice is stored in a first-party cookie (bh_cookie_consent) for 365 days. Details of every cookie and how to change consent are in the Cookie Policy.
